Desktop Virtualization host pool should limit max session count

How to fix it

Configure a maximum session limit to prevent resource exhaustion and ensure consistent performance. In Azure Portal: Host pool > Properties > set Max session limit. See: https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/azure/virtual-desktop/configure-host-pool-load-balancing

CLI

az desktopvirtualization hostpool update --ids "{id}" --max-session-limit 10

Terraform

resource "azurerm_virtual_desktop_host_pool" "{name}" {
  name                     = "{name}"
  resource_group_name      = "{rg}"
  location                 = var.location
  type                     = "Pooled"
  load_balancer_type       = "BreadthFirst"
  maximum_sessions_allowed = 10
}
